Python 办公自动化完全是为了尽快完成单位的工作而做的东西,这样就可以把时间挤出来学自己喜欢的东西,借这次课程把这些经验分享给大家。
1. 为什么想到开发这门课
坦诚的说,我其实挺不喜欢我现在的工作……
每天全是一些重复的事务性工作:收集下级单位的报表整理发给领导、给政府机构报送当日的统计数据、每周做几个同类的数据统计PPT……都是一些没什么技术含量但是很耽误时间的工作。每天八小时的工作,全部都是反复的复制粘贴数据透视,特别无聊。
后来就想,能不能用 Python 替我完成这些工作,毕竟全是模式化的工作,应该会比较好处理吧。
然后就开始自己研究,中间踩了无数的坑,最后自己做了一套程序,每天全自动从邮箱中下回来原始数据、汇总、整理、存入数据库、按固定格式导出整理、发送邮件、打印。原本一天才能完成的工作变成了一键双击完成。剩下的时间就可以被我冠以“业务学习”的名义学习自己想学的东西啦!
原本这点小经验我是准备敝帚自珍的,后来一想,毕竟还有那么多朋友们被各自无聊的工作困扰着,不如就分享给大家,让大家把时间用来做一些有意义的事。
2. 自己在工作中会用哪些方式来让办公自动化?取得了哪些收益?
我的工作主要处理 Word、Excel、PPT,我建立了一个核心数据库,然后将所有的业务都围绕数据库进行实施。
一方面保证了数据的准确性,另一方面由于数据粒度小,可以更精准的进行数据分析。将常见业务流程梳理过后,建立了基于mysql-excel-邮件的日常统计汇报流程、基于mysql-数据可视化-ppt的数据分析及汇报材料生成流程、基于mysql-word通知文档自动生成流程。
最主要的收益就是工作效率的极大提升,同时减少了出错率,避免因为复制粘贴等人为失误导致的错误。
3. 有哪些印象深刻的成果?可以介绍下背后的故事
主要成果是建立了一个内部的数据管理系统,将诸如公文信息、任务系统、数据分析系统等等功能结合在了一起,开发了Web端和APP端,放在了单位内部的服务器上供全体同事们使用,既提高了整个单位的工作效率,又得到了领导的赏识。
再有就是生活中的一些小制作了,比如替我抄东西的写字机器人、比如利用树莓派做的四轴飞行器、比如给我家的狗做了GPS跟踪项圈、可随身携带的IC卡复制器等等一些好玩的东西,很多可能根本不实用,不过本来也就是图个乐呵。
4. 希望通过这门课给大家带来什么
其实,与其说教会大家什么什么技术,不如说我更希望能带大家一起建立一种处理问题的思维。
先发现工作中、生活中有哪些痛点有可能能由代码来解决,然后学会如何整理出详细的需求,接下来如何去查找适合自己的实现方式,最后怎样尽快的实现它。
我总说,我的代码写的很粗糙,因为我的代码不需要支撑庞大的业务,仅需要满足我个人的需求就可以了。只要能满足快速开发、稳定运行,对我来说,这就是一份好代码。
然后就是希望给大家带来的是一个综合的提升,帮助大家从“技术的思维”转移到“管理的思维”。
因为我学过的东西比较杂,本身是理工科毕业,上学的时候考的CCIE,后来做过工业控制,然后又考了CISP、CISSP、CISM。学过系统、数据库、通讯、弱电施工、企业内控、职业卫生、物联网等等很多奇奇怪怪的有关知识。虽然在这其中大部分的方向仅是略知皮毛,但这些杂乱的知识能带来一个较大的视野,让我在处理一些问题的时候能比较快捷的找到方向,剩下的就是去查资料获取一些技术细节。
我希望能把我找到的这种处理问题的角度分享给大家,尤其是刚毕业刚参加工作的同学,不要被技术束缚住眼界,更多的从管理的角度去分析一些问题,这样将来的路会更宽些。
作为一个普通人,你可能觉得没有必要学编程去做一个APP、开发一个网站,因为这些即使做出来了也没什么时间精力去推广它。
但是重复琐碎的工作,是每个人或多或少都会遇到的。只需要掌握一点点 Python 就可以用程序去处理这些重复烦人的工作。
我们每天都会在 Word,Excel,PPT,邮件,微信里耗费大量的时间。
想象一下,如果早上打开电脑时发现不再有3000封邮件需要处理,晚上下班前不再需要为了给日报周报精心排版而花上半小时的时间。这些省下来的时间可以用来提升自己,让自己在更重要的事情上更具有职场竞争力,这该是多么美好的一件事情啊。
而这门课就是专门为了非技术岗位的办公场景而设计的。课程涵盖了各类办公时间杀手的解决方案:
课程的讲解方式,并不是通过空洞冗长的理论,而是通过贴合工作场景的一个个具体项目激发初学者的兴趣,让你学会如何解决实际问题。
一如既往的,课程提供高品质的答疑服务。你可以随时在学员群里向老师提问并获得解答。
你的学长学姐,已经收获满满。
文件名称:用Python自动办公,做职场高手
提示:如遇问题或者链接失效请留言评论,欢迎捐赠本站!
点击下载(个人中心每日签到领取阅读币):
此处内容需要权限查看
会员免费查看